Course Overview
This is a two-year programme that prepares students for the practice of counselling, which is a professional relationship that helps individuals, couples, families, and groups to enhance their well-being and cope with various challenges and issues. Students will learn the theory and practice of counselling, such as the counselling process, the counselling skills, the counselling approaches, and the counselling ethics. Students will also learn the skills and techniques of counselling, such as assessment, diagnosis, intervention, and evaluation. Entry Requirement
A bachelor�s degree in psychology, education, social work, or a related field from a recognised university with a minimum CGPA of 2.75, or equivalent.
A minimum score of 550 in the paper-based TOEFL, 79 in the internet-based TOEFL, or 6.0 in the IELTS, or equivalent.
A pass in the Malaysian University English Test (MUET) with a minimum of Band 4, or equivalent.
A statement of purpose, a resume, and two letters of recommendation.
An interview with the admission committee.
